Easter Eggers are mixes bred specifically for their colorful eggs. They won't always lay blue but that's the goal. The reason they typically have muffs and beard is because they are often mixed with Ameraucanas. They can be also be bred with Crested Cream Legbars or Whiting True Blues which will not have muffs or beards.I always thought EE meant a crossbred with muffs and a beard?
